About the Show

“What Abraham brings … is an avant-garde aesthetic, an original and politically minded downtown sensibility that doesn’t distinguish between genres but freely draws on a vocabulary that is as much Merce and Martha as it is Eadweard Muybridge and Michael Jackson.” – Vogue

Nostalgia isn’t just a feeling, it’s a rhythm, a groove, a dance that lives in the body. Weaving together the pop, R&B, and New Wave sounds of his youth, Kyle Abraham crafts a work that moves between camp and critique, honoring the influences that shaped him, from M/A/R/R/S to Prince, from Trisha Brown to Bill T. Jones. Ballet technique meets release-based articulation in a hybrid movement language that speaks to the non-monolithic Black experience and the cultural collisions of the 1980s and 1990s. Equal parts joy and reflection, Cassette Vol. 1 invites us to laugh at the extremes, mourn what’s lost, and move with the music that made us.
